Kay was born June 10th, 1933 in Teaneck, New Jersey. The family moved to Michigan, where she spent most of her childhood until their return to New Jersey in 1949. Kay attended Florida Southern College where she met her husband, Don, and later married. Kay loved being a homemaker raising their six children in Naperville, Illinois (eight years) and the town of Watchung, New Jersey (30 years), before downsizing to Chester, New Jersey. Kay was a member of St. Lawrence the Martyr Church in Chester, where Don served as an usher.
Kay was predeceased by son's Michael Edward, Stephen Walter, her daughter Janice Marie and sister June Notarianni. She is survived by her loving husband, Don, her son Gregory Buck, her daughters, Cynthia Davidson (Alex), Jennifer Buck Blaber (Michael), her eleven grandchildren, three great grandchildren and her sister Arlene Begen (Neal).
